Message type: E = Error
Message class: LTR2_UI_CM - Message Class for Content Module Editor
Message number: 065
Message text: No ES parameters found in the content module

- No ES parameters found in the content module ?The SAP error message LTR2_UI_CM065: No ES parameters found in the content module typically occurs in the context of SAP Landscape Transformation (SLT) or SAP Data Services when there is an issue with the configuration of the data replication or transformation process. This error indicates that the system is unable to find the necessary parameters for the execution of a content module.
Causes:
- Missing Configuration: The content module may not be properly configured, leading to the absence of expected parameters.
- Incorrect Content Module: The content module being referenced may not be the correct one for the operation being performed.
- Transport Issues: If the content module was recently transported from another system, it may not have been fully activated or may be missing components.
- Version Mismatch: There may be a version mismatch between the content module and the system or application it is trying to interact with.
- Authorization Issues: The user executing the operation may not have the necessary authorizations to access the parameters of the content module.
Solutions:
- Check Configuration: Review the configuration of the content module to ensure that all necessary parameters are defined and correctly set up.
- Validate Content Module: Ensure that the correct content module is being used for the intended operation. Cross-check with documentation or system settings.
- Re-transport Content Module: If the content module was recently transported, consider re-transporting it or checking for any missing components.
- Check for Updates: Ensure that your SAP system is up to date with the latest patches and updates, as this may resolve compatibility issues.
- Review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access and execute the content module.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ific content module for any additional configuration steps or requirements.
